Try around Jenness beach in Rye. It has some great striper holes and NOOOOOObody fishes there after dark. I can't believe it. Try live eels, rigged eels, 9 inch sluggos and needlefish plugs. This month and sept. are great. My girlfriends daughter lives there and I can't wait to get back there and surf fish. Good luck!
